Overview
Andriy Korobenko, born on 28 May 1997, is a Ukrainian professional footballer who has primarily carved out his career as a central midfielder. Hailing from Chernihiv, Ukraine, Korobenko stands at 1.84 meters, bringing a physical presence to the midfield battleground. His journey in football began in his homeland, progressing through various youth academies before making his mark in senior football.
